APS Technology to Participate in PEMA Technology Forum at TOC Europe
Leading port equipment and technology suppliers gather to discuss emerging trends and advances in terminal automation
San Diego, CA – APS Technology Group, Inc., a leading provider of optical character recognition (OCR) and process automation technology solutions for marine and intermodal terminals, announced that COO, Allen Thomas will be presenting at the “State of the Industry” forum at TOC Europe on Tuesday, 7 June 2011. The Port Equipment Manufacturers Association (PEMA), in conjunction with TOC, will host a ‘State of the Industry’ forum at the upcoming TOC Europe 2011 show to discuss advances in technology and equipment for terminal automation. Thomas will be presenting “Complex IT Project Integration” in conjunction with Grup TCB discussing a new greenfield terminal in Buenaventura Colombia. The session will be held in the Innovation Zone on the TOC exhibition floor and is open free to all attendees.
Running for a full afternoon on Tuesday 7 June, the forum will feature five panels discussing the shape of the industry today and what to expect in the near future for terminal automation, including:
- Automated Cranes – Adoption of automated stacking cranes in container yards continues to gather speed, with a significant number of new projects now in planning worldwide. This session will look at what’s driving the growth, where the technology is headed and the prospects for quayside crane automation
- Real Time Data Capture and Tele-metrics – Tele- metrics are hot. The panel will talk about what new technologies are coming and how data capture technologies like OCR and RFID are changing the face of traditional and automated terminals
- Automated Horizontal Transport – To complement the automated crane discussion, three experts will discuss the use of AGVs and other horizontal transport technologies for quay-yard transfer
- Application Software- Software brings it all together. This session will address new applications in the process automation sector and how terminals can benefit from them
- Complex IT Project Integration – In this key closing session, suppliers and their clients will discuss what it takes to integrate multiple systems. Joining this panel will be Oscar Pernia Fernandez, Processes, Systems and Innovation Team Leader at Total Terminal International Algeciras, the first automated terminal in southern Europe, and David Serral, IT Manager for Grup TCB. Mr. Serral is responsible for Grup TCB’s new greenfield terminal in Buenaventura Colombia.

Founded in late 2004, PEMA’s mission is to provide a forum and public voice for the global port equipment and technology sectors. The Association has seen strong growth in the last few years and now has more than 45 member companies, including crane, equipment and component manufacturers, systems and software providers, consultants and other experts. www.pema.org
About APS Technology Group
APS Technology Group is a leading provider of OCR and automation technology solutions for marine and intermodal terminals. The solutions improve the productivity, efficiency and cost effectiveness of container operations by increasing the visibility, velocity, and volume of cargo moving through a terminal’s gate, rail, vessel and yard operations.
APS leads the industry with over 700 OCR and automation systems installed at 39 marine and intermodal container terminals in 14 countries around the world, including APM Terminals, CSX Railroad, and HHLA. The company is located in San Diego, CA and has offices or partner resellers in North America, South America, Asia and Europe.
